Skip to content
Unverified Commit 6eaf5186 authored by Matt Smith's avatar Matt Smith Committed by GitHub
Browse files

Add alternate outer product (#46)



* Make broadcast settings visible on users of with_container_arithmetic

* Remove stray debug print

Co-authored-by: default avatarAlex Fikl <alexfikl@gmail.com>

* Fix _outer_bcast_types attribute name

* add alternate outer product

* add empty line

Co-authored-by: default avatarAndreas Klöckner <inform@tiker.net>

* add comment explaining _outer_bcast_types

Co-authored-by: default avatarAndreas Klöckner <inform@tiker.net>

* add more detail to docstring first line

Co-authored-by: default avatarAndreas Klöckner <inform@tiker.net>

* rename is_scalar -> treat_as_scalar

* treat non-object numpy arrays as scalars in outer

* remove use of deprecated is_array_container

* clarify usage of isinstance(..., ndarray) for object array detection

Co-authored-by: default avatarAndreas Klöckner <inform@tiker.net>

Co-authored-by: default avatarAndreas Kloeckner <inform@tiker.net>
Co-authored-by: default avatarAlex Fikl <alexfikl@gmail.com>
parent c5ed317a
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ment